It wasn't purely reactive though. Particularly in the first half, when we got the ball we actually played it well amongst our players. There was an intent to go forward, we didn't just boot it over the top and hope that Rashford was fast enough to beat Kyle Walker. There was clearly a method to it and the way we worked the ball on one side, then used switches of play was well executed and effective. It was good football and football we could replicate against others, especially as no teams in the Premier League fear us and are happy to leave us opportunities to transition against us.

As far as I can tell, since the FA Cup final our game out of possession has become much worse. For some reason, rather than the quite patient mid-block we used at Wembley, Ten Hag started the season with a really aggressive press, which did not work against anyone with even a shred of quality on the ball in deeper positions. Fulham and Palace are probably the only times you can say we looked really dominant using that approach. Teams like Liverpool and Spurs just beat the first line press and ran right through us like a week old curry.

In posession, there has been a clear effort to move towards more positional play, with players working in threes across the left and right sides of the pitch. But its all been so much slower than anything we played at Wembley. Potentially because its so much more rigid and there is clearly more emphasis being played on slowing things down and trying to work through the opposition. At Wembley it felt like there was a general idea and the players had more freedom to improvise. Now, even in defence, you see players taking a touch and trying to do what they think they should. We've been caught in posession several times by players doing this e.g. Eriksen vs Twente. Nobody seems to be playing anything close to intuitive football.
